By carefully pruning damaged branches away from stressed fruit, and enriching the soil with compost and cover crops, I reconnected with traditional methods that combat stress at the root. It’s not just about saving trees—it’s about understanding the hidden deep systems working beneath the surface.
Why This Approach Works
Nature’s resilience thrives when supported with patience and respect. Pruning opens space for sunlight and airflow, reducing disease stress. Composting replenishes nutrients queued by drought and poor soil—both common challenges after weather extremes.
